Here is the structured classification and tax information for Acrylic Polymer Modified Forms based on the provided HS codes:
🔍 HS Code Classification Overview
1. 3907690010 - Acrylic Resin Modified Polymer
- Base Tariff Rate: 6.5%
- Additional Tariff: 25.0%
- Special Tariff after April 11, 2025: 30.0%
- Total Tax Rate: 61.5%
- Notes: This classification is for acrylic resin-based modified polymers. Ensure the product is clearly defined as a polymer, not a plastic or composite.
2. 3906902000 - Acrylic Resin Modified Plastic
- Base Tariff Rate: 6.3%
- Additional Tariff: 25.0%
- Special Tariff after April 11, 2025: 30.0%
- Total Tax Rate: 61.3%
- Notes: This is for modified plastics derived from acrylic resins. Confirm the product is a plastic (not a polymer or composite) to avoid misclassification.
3. 3906901000 - Acrylic Elastomer Modified Plastic
- Base Tariff Rate: 0.0%
- Additional Tariff: 25.0%
- Special Tariff after April 11, 2025: 30.0%
- Total Tax Rate: 55.0%
- Notes: This classification applies to modified plastics with acrylic elastomer properties. The base rate is zero, but the additional and special tariffs still apply.
4. 3902900050 - Polypropylene Modified Composite Material
- Base Tariff Rate: 6.5%
- Additional Tariff: 25.0%
- Special Tariff after April 11, 2025: 30.0%
- Total Tax Rate: 61.5%
- Notes: This is for composite materials based on polypropylene. Ensure the product is a composite and not a pure polymer or plastic.
5. 3907610010 - Modified Acrylic Resin
- Base Tariff Rate: 6.5%
- Additional Tariff: 25.0%
- Special Tariff after April 11, 2025: 30.0%
- Total Tax Rate: 61.5%
- Notes: This classification is for modified acrylic resins. Confirm the product is a resin and not a polymer or composite.
⚠️ Important Reminders
- April 11, 2025 Special Tariff: All the above HS codes are subject to an additional 30% tariff after April 11, 2025. This is a time-sensitive policy—ensure your import timeline aligns with this.
- Anti-dumping duties: Not applicable for these HS codes, but always verify if your product is subject to any anti-dumping or countervailing duties.
- Certifications: Check if your product requires any specific certifications (e.g., REACH, RoHS, or customs documentation) based on the destination country.
- Material and Unit Price: Verify the exact material composition and unit price to ensure correct classification and avoid penalties.
